Strategic Guide to Selecting a Fulfillment Supplier

Tuesday, June 26, 2007 2pm - Click here to view webinar

Circulators will learn about how to select the best provider for their company. What features – including the necessary technology – should be considered?

Speaker 1:


Jim Jess
Circulation Manager
Art & Antiques

Jim has worked as a circulator in magazine publishing for 8 years, first with the Intertec Publishing division of PRIMEDIA, and presently with CurtCo Media Labs, as circulation manager of Art & Antiques. Last year, he was asked to assist in the sale of Art & Antiques, and later managed the transition of the magazine's circulation to its new home as a member of the Robb Report/CurtCo Media family of fine publications. At Intertec, he managed the circulation for American City & County, Access Control & Security Systems, and Waste Age. He has worked with several of fulfillment companies and has been responsible for BPA and ABC statements and audits. He also has work experience in sales, pre-press, print buying, contract oversight, marketing and state government. Jim is a 1980 graduate of Miami University (Ohio), where he received bachelor's degrees in mass communication and political science. He lives with his wife and two daughters in the Atlanta area.



Speaker 2:


Nicholas S. Cavnar
VP of Circulation and Database Development
Hanley Wood, LLC

Nick is Vice President of Circulation and Database Development for Hanley Wood, LLC, the leading business information supplier in the residential and commercial construction industry. He was previously Vice President, Circulation for Intertec Publishing, a Primedia division, and has also held positions at Crain Communications, International Thomson, and Cahners Publishing. He has served on both the Government Affairs Committee and the Circulation Committee for American Business Media, the Circulation Managers Advisory Committee for BPA International, and the Mailers Technical Advisory Committee of the US Postal Service. He is also a recipient of the Angelo R. Venezian award from the National Trade Circulation Foundation, recognizing service to the circulation profession and the business media industry.
